Mulch Mound Pro Tip

New plantings in Salem need consistent moisture throughout their first full growing season while root systems establish in surrounding ground. After that initial year of careful attention and regular watering, most well-adapted species can handle normal rainfall patterns with only occasional supplemental irrigation during extended dry periods.

Mulch Mound Pro Tip

Clean, defined bed edges make a dramatic visual difference in Salem landscapes and serve a practical purpose, they prevent turf grass from creeping into mulched areas and competing with ornamentals. A steel or aluminum edging strip installed along bed perimeters holds bulk mulch in place and eliminates the need to re-cut edges every season. In Salem's mild Zone 7a climate, aggressive turf runners can invade beds nearly year-round without a reliable physical barrier.

Mulch Mound Pro Tip

Salem's clay loam benefits enormously from regular organic matter additions. Working bulk compost into beds each fall, after the October 15 first frost slows plant activity, jumpstarts microbial life that loosens compacted soil over winter. By the time Salem's last frost passes around April 20, amended beds are noticeably softer and drain faster, giving spring plantings a significant head start over untreated areas.

How deep should I apply bulk mulch in my Salem planting beds to control weeds effectively?

In Salem, a 2 to 3 inch layer of shredded hardwood mulch provides reliable weed suppression without suffocating plant roots. Clay loam already retains moisture well, so going deeper than 3 inches can create overly wet conditions that invite root rot. Refresh the layer each spring to replace what breaks down over Salem's warm, humid growing season.

Is bulk topsoil or bulk compost better for improving drainage in my Salem yard?

For Salem's clay loam, bulk compost is the better amendment. Compost introduces organic matter that physically opens clay particles, improving drainage and aeration. Topsoil alone may not help if it shares the same clay base. For raised beds, a 70/30 topsoil-to-compost blend provides both volume and improved structure for healthier root growth.

When should I schedule a bulk gravel delivery for a patio or walkway project in Salem?

Spring and fall are both excellent windows for hardscape projects in Salem. Avoiding peak summer heat makes installation more manageable, and compacted gravel sets more firmly when the ground isn't parched. A late-September or early-October delivery gives a comfortable work window before Salem's first frost arrives around October 15.
